The
METRO runs north and south through the center of beautiful Medellin,
along, and above, the River Medellin.
The "ticket to ride" costs about 50 cents u.s. and
includes Line A, Line B and the Metrocable. Line A has 19 stations
and the total run takes a bit over a half hour. Additional cars
are added during heavier demand times, so the scheduled times
remain the same. Line B runs east and west and has 7 stations.
The Metrocable, with four stations, goes up the mountain heading
east, offering tourists some spectacular views of Medellin.
Ultra clean, safe, efficient, and loads of fun, the METRO is
a modern world- class transportation system. It easily beats
anything Disney has to offer, and at a Peso-like fraction of
the cost. For loads of fun get off at each station, check out
the views, and get back on the next train which will stop and
pick you up in about five minutes.
